Apr 05, 2021 · Follow these best practices when using VMware snapshots in the vSphere environment: Do not use VMware snapshots as backups. The snapshot file is only a change log of the original virtual disk, it creates a place holder disk, virtual_machine-00000x-delta.vmdk, to store data changes since the time the snapshot was created.
